Chocolate fondue vegan recipes aren't any less delicious than regular ones.
This one has chocolate, coconut, almond and cinnamon. "Hooray," says your sweet tooth.
What You Need
12 ounces semisweet vegan chocolate chips
1 cup almond milk
2 tablespoons Barlean's Berry Greens Powder
1 teaspoon almond extract
1 teaspoon stevia
1/4 teaspoon ground cinnamon
2 tablespoons unsweetened coconut flakes
Fruit, such as strawberries and pineapple, chopped into cubes

How to Make It
Combine all ingredients (except fruit) in a slow cooker. Cook on medium heat, stirring occasionally, until chocolate is melted and smooth. Serve in a fondue pot or serve in your slow cooker set to low heat with a variety of fruit on skewers for dipping. Add extra almond milk to thin out the fondue if desired.
